When we examine basketball's evolution, the ring's transformation tells a remarkable technological story. From James Naismith's original peach baskets requiring manual ball retrieval after every score to the first open-bottomed nets in 1912, the hardware has continuously adapted to the game's needs. The introduction of breakaway rims in the 1980s, capable of withstanding 230 pounds of force, revolutionized dunking while reducing backboard shatter incidents by approximately 47% in professional leagues. Modern basketball rings incorporate engineering marvels that casual observers rarely appreciate. The spring-loaded hinge mechanisms in professional-grade systems can handle repeated dunks with forces exceeding 500 pounds while maintaining structural integrity.
